No trespassing is allowed. The fields are open from dawn until dusk,
unless there is written permission granted for other times by the
Georgetown Park and Recreation Commission.
To protect the public health and safety, only service animals are
allowed on the fields and picnic areas. In addition, leashed, nonservice
animals are allowed in parking lot areas. Pooper scooper law applies
at all times.
Bicycles, skateboards or scooters are not allowed on the fields.
Motorized vehicles of any types are not allowed on the fields unless
approved by the Parks and Recreation Commission.
No open fires or personal grills allowed on the fields or picnic
areas, unless written permission by the Georgetown Park and Recreation
Commission and the Georgetown Fire Department.
Exclusive field use reservations and parking lot areas must
be reserved with written permission by the Georgetown Park and Recreation
Commission. (Gate at entrance must be locked after use.)
Conservation and wildlife restrictions (turtle nesting season). May
30 through June 30, no field use during the hours of 6:30 p.m. to
9:00 a.m. Lawn mowing and maintenance is allowed between the hours
of 11:00 a.m. and 2:00 p.m. (Restrictions per Georgetown Conservation
Commission)
West Street Fields are managed by the Georgetown Park and Recreation
Commission.
